Subject: DR drill for Sproutly next Thursday

Hey — quick heads up before you review the failover branch. We're running the disaster-recovery drill for Sproutly, our plant-watering scheduler, on Thursday morning. We'll kill the primary scheduler node and confirm the standby picks up watering jobs without double-dosing anyone's ferns. If the standby prompts you during restore, use the drill passphrase below. For the restore prompt, enter:

strongbox words: druath-quenael

Hey all — quick note before the weekly sync. The new audit-log viewer for Copperfen shipped to staging last night. Filtering by actor finally works, export is still a bit slow, and the dark theme is... a work in progress. Please poke at it before Thursday and file anything weird against the Viewer board. The staging build you should be testing is identified by the token below.

pipeline stamp: htk9_608b8770b

Finance Review Summary — Corvane Product Line Pricing

Prepared for sales leads.

Our review of the Corvane line shows current list prices sit roughly 8% below comparable offerings, while gross margin has slipped to 31% due to component cost inflation. We recommend a staged increase: 4% at the next catalog refresh, with a further 3% contingent on renewal rates holding. Discount authority should be tightened to 10% without director approval. Volume customers will receive advance notice. The rationale tied to our broader plans is noted below.

board note of tahog-yagef: Headcount on the Ralael team goes from 9 to 80 by the end of April. Gross margin on Ralael came in at 15 percent against a plan of 5 percent.

- [ ] Verify the read-replica lag alarm for the Tarnwell ledger database before cutting the release. The alarm threshold is 45 seconds, chosen because the Billingsgate reconciliation job tolerates up to 60 seconds of staleness. Confirm the alarm fires in the staging rehearsal by pausing replication briefly, then confirm it clears on resume. If the threshold needs adjusting, update both the alarm config and this checklist in the same change. The monitoring agent build verified during the last rehearsal is noted below.

session token of yahap-fafop = htk9_f6aa94135